North Korea not responding to phone calls via inter-Korean hotlines, South says

Pyongyang earlier in the day threatened to cut off communications with "enemy" in Seoul

Updated at 17:55 KST to include further comment from the Ministry of National Defense (MND)

North Korea did not respond to multiple phone calls from the South on Tuesday, Seoul’s Ministry of Unification (MOU) said, following threats from Pyongyang earlier in the day to cut off all inter-Korean communication lines.

In news which comes amid increasingly-uncompromising rhetoric from the North in response to the continued launching of balloons carrying anti-regime leaflets by activists in South, Seoul said attempts to reach Pyongyang had failed.
